Let’s be honest… we spend a lot of life holding on tightly to things. We try to control outcomes, protect what we have, prove ourselves right, and keep from losing what matters most. But clenched fists can’t receive much, and they have an even harder time giving anything away. Jesus consistently invites us into a different posture. In Luke 16–18, he challenges the ways we think about status, faith, mercy, money, obedience, and control. Again and again, Jesus reveals a kingdom shaped by grace rather than grasping, and humility rather than self-importance. God has been incredibly generous toward us, and that generosity reshapes how we respond to him and to the people around us. Join us for this ten-week journey as we learn to receive, release, trust, and live Openhanded.
